差分
このページの2つのバージョン間の差分を表示します。
blog:2012:2012-12-18 [2013-04-03 17:11] Decomo |
blog:2012:2012-12-18 [2015-01-06 11:51] |
||
---|---|---|---|
行 1: | 行 1: | ||
- | ====== Mountain LionにXcode 3をインストール ====== | ||
- | OS X v10.8にXcode 3.2.6を無理やり入れると、インスコ途中でMacが落ち、再起動中に再び落ちるという無限ループに陥る。 | ||
- | |||
- | Xcode 3に含まれるカーネル拡張が悪さをしてるので、当該kextを削除してやればおkという訳で、作業の覚書。といっても[[http:// | ||
- | |||
- | 先述したが、**インストール途中で落ちるので、他のアプリなどが動いていない状態で実行**した方が良い。**あと自己責任で**。消してるkextから想像するに、プロファイラ系のツールが使えなくなるかもしれない(激しく未確認)。 | ||
- | |||
- | - 復旧スクリプトを準備する< | ||
- | fsck -fy | ||
- | mount -uw / | ||
- | rm -rf / | ||
- | rm -rf / | ||
- | </ | ||
- | - Xcode 3のDMGをマウントし、ターミナルを開いてインストーラを起動する< | ||
- | cd "/ | ||
- | COMMAND_LINE_INSTALL=1 open "Xcode and iOS SDK.mpkg" | ||
- | </ | ||
- | - **iOS SDKは除いて**Xcodeをインストールする。さもないとInterface Builderが使えなくなる。 | ||
- | - インストール終盤でカーネルパニックで落ちるが、気持ちを落ち着かせながら電源断。 | ||
- | - シングルユーザーモードでブート(⌘+Sを押しながら起動)し、準備してある復旧スクリプトを実行&再起動。スクリプトを使わずに手打ちでも当然おk< | ||
- | / | ||
- | reboot | ||
- | </ | ||
- | |||
- | 以上で、無事Macが立ち上がるようになり、Xcode 3も使えるようになる。あぼーんしてたらごめんなさい。 | ||
- | |||
- | どうでもいいけど、Xcode 4って使いづらくないっすか。どーも1ウィンドウに全てを押しこむインタフェースは好きじゃない。 | ||
- | |||
- | デバッガが使いにくくて死にそう。" | ||
- | |||
- | ===== 参考サイト ===== | ||
- | |||
- | [[http:// |